International Leisure
Vakantiebeurs 2009 – Utrecht, Netherlands – January 13-18, 2009

In January of this year, we teamed up with Travel Alberta and attended the Vakantiebeurs - the Netherlands’ top trade and consumer travel fair. Our mission was to meet with Dutch trade officials and consumers to provide tips and travel advice for a holiday in Edmonton, Alberta. Additional goals were to increase Travel Alberta awareness to industry partners and to strengthen trade relations.
Vakantiebeurs 2009 had a small decrease in visitor numbers in comparison to 2008. In total, they welcomed 132,961 visitors versus 135,233 in 2008, which is less than a 2% decrease. However, the Trade Day attracted 11% more visitors than last year. We also discovered that the average planned holiday expenses this year per person is estimated to be € 2.700, which is only € 100 less than last year.
Alberta leads and FAM trip requests were abundant. Overall this show was a great success.
Dertour Agent Training – Lake Louise, Alberta – February 7, 2009

Dertour is Germany’s number one tour operator selling North America. For the past 3 years, they have put a large emphasis on selling Canada and have expanded their product into Alberta. One of their major objectives in winter 08/09 was to increase their sales of Canadian ski products. They therefore produced a North America only brochure.
Dertour’s objectives are both consumer and trade oriented. One of their most successful activities is a special destination FAM trip for selected travel agents. In winter 08/09, they planned a Mega Ski FAM into Canada’s West. In addition to ski activities during this FAM, Dertour had requested a workshop to be held on one day, where Alberta DMO partners present their region to the agents directly.
Overall, the presentations were successful and there is new interest and energy for the Edmonton region. Their ski FAM to Alberta was memorable for all agents and positive feedback was given by many. However, for 2009 the main concern and challenge is air access into Edmonton direct as it is limited to seasonal Air Transat flights.
WestJet, Air France and KLM Announce Signing of Memorandum of Understanding
Great news for Western Canada – February 4, 2009
CALGARY, PARIS, and AMSTERDAM- WestJet, Air France and KLM announced they have signed a memorandum of understanding to build a new commercial relationship between the three airlines. This memorandum of understanding allows the airlines to begin working on building a code-sharing agreement in late 2009 or early 2010. Prior to this, the carriers will contemplate additional opportunities including an interline agreement, namely acceptance of each other's e-tickets, and through check-in of baggage and passengers, technology permitting. Possibilities for future frequent flyer program cooperation will be explored as well.
A code-sharing agreement would involve the Canadian gateways of Calgary, Montréal, Toronto and Vancouver where guests of the three airlines would connect with each other's networks. This memorandum of understanding is another step in WestJet's strategy to increase connectivity, bringing additional travellers to its network as well as offering more access for its guests to new destinations.
For Air France and KLM, it is a great opportunity to strengthen their position in services to Canada and increase the number of destinations offered.
